Senior Facilities Manager required for a leading global law firm to oversee the seamless delivery of workplace operations across its flagship London office. This is a high-profile role, requiring a strategic leader with a strong background in Corporate FM / Professional Services, who can drive excellence across facilities, compliance, and workplace experience.

Please ONLY apply if you have Facilities Management Experience within Corporate FM or Professional Services

Key Responsibilities:

  • Oversee facilities and workplace operations, ensuring a best-in-class environment for employees and visitors
  • Manage vendor contracts and outsourced service providers, maintaining high standards across cleaning, M&E, security, catering, and front-of-house services
  • Lead on health & safety, compliance, and workplace risk management, ensuring full regulatory adherence
  • Drive space planning and office utilization strategies, supporting business needs and employee experience initiatives
  • Partner with senior stakeholders to enhance real estate investment decisions and workplace efficiencies
  • Manage business continuity planning and incident response protocols, ensuring operational resilience
  • Oversee the seamless delivery of client and employee events, ensuring a world-class visitor experience

Who We're Looking For:

  • Extensive facilities management experience within professional services, legal, financial services, or corporate environments
  • Strong knowledge of health & safety, compliance, and regulatory requirements
  • Experience managing vendor relationships and outsourced service contracts
  • A commercially astute leader, able to manage budgets and drive cost efficiencies
  • Exceptional stakeholder management skills, working with senior leadership teams
  • A problem-solver with a passion for creating outstanding workplace experiences
